G3Y7J5_ASPNAEndo-chitosanase; Chitosanase catalyzing the endo-type cleavage of chitosan, the deacylated form of chitin. Chitosanase may be crucial in the degradation of the deacetylated portion of chitin in the fungal cell wall. (323 aa)
